Ingredients
serves 6- 1/2 cup low-sodium soy sauce
- 1/3 cup water
- 3 tablespoons sesame oil
- 3 tablespoons honey
- 3 tablespoons rice vinegar
- 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
- 3 cloves garlic (finely minced)
- 1/2 tablespoon freshly grated ginger
- 1/4 cup hoisin sauce
- 3 tablespoons peanut butter or tahini
- 1 1/2 pounds shrimp (peeled and deveined)
- 12 ounces rice noodles
- Grated carrots (chopped green onions, chopped peanuts, chopped cilantro, chopped red pepper for topping)
